Civil War-Era Union Drum with Drumsticks.

9 3/4-inches tall including hoops. 13 1/2-inches in diameter. Drum appears to be completely original. Some decorative paint remains. American flag painted on head. Wood body design. 17-inch round-tipped drumsticks. Drums were essential for communication on the battlefield and in camp. Drummers helped relay commands, set marching rhythms, and woke soldiers with reveille.

Condition: Good. Overall showing noticeable handling wear and age. Tear to drum head. Noticeable puncture hole to the side.
